Things To Do
in Topeka
Topeka is the capital of Kansas, set along the Kansas River with a friendly Midwestern vibe. It showcases historic architecture, from the grand Kansas State Capitol to thoughtful memorials and museums. The city offers a walkable downtown, family-friendly parks, and a growing arts and dining scene.
As a gateway to the Flint Hills and prairie landscapes, Topeka blends history with approachable outdoor adventures.

Prices
| Item | Price |
|---|---|
| 🍔Meal at inexpensive restaurant | $10-15 |
| ☕Coffee or tea | $2-5 |
| 🚍Transit fare (local buses) | $1-3 per ride |
| 🏨Budget hotel night | $70-120 |
| 🎟️Museum or attraction ticket | $6-15 |

Best Time to Visit
And what to expect in different seasons...
Mild temperatures with blooming trees and variable showers; ideal for outdoor shoots and park visits.
Hot and sometimes humid; thunderstorms are possible. Plan early mornings or indoor activities and hydrate well.
Cooler days with beautiful fall colors; great for city and park photography and outdoor strolls.
Cold with potential snow; indoor attractions and cozy cafés are nice complements to outdoor walks when weather allows.
